What it does
This far-infrared 58-mineral filter (MINERAL58) is a final-stage cartridge that reintroduces a broad spectrum of trace minerals to RO water. Its distinguishing feature is a light touch: unlike remineralizers that spike mineral content, it keeps pH near neutral and raises TDS only 1–3 ppm — ideal if you want minerals back without a strong mineral taste.
It uses far-infrared ceramic media plus a mineral media that releases roughly 58 trace elements (calcium, magnesium, zinc, selenium, and more). Installed as the final stage after RO. This is a taste-and-mineral enhancement step, not a contaminant filter.

Installation & connection
- Install as the final stage, after the RO membrane.
- Select your tubing size; universal fit includes adapters for both 1/4″ and 3/8″.
- An optional 1/4″ T-fitting eases inline installation.
- Push tubing into each adapter until seated.
- Replace every ~1,000 gallons or 1 year.
